Sorah

SO-rah'SOR-ah'2 syllables
🇮🇱Hebrew
Graceful

MEANING

Princess

ORIGIN

Jewish

ETYMOLOGY

Derived from the Hebrew name Sarah, meaning 'princess'.

CULTURAL NOTES

Sorah is a variation of the name Sarah, which is widely used in Jewish communities.

HISTORICAL CONTEXT

The name Sarah has been used since biblical times, often associated with matriarchs and leaders.

🇯🇵Japanese
Soft

MEANING

Sky

ORIGIN

Japanese

ETYMOLOGY

Derived from the Japanese word 'sora', meaning 'sky'.

CULTURAL NOTES

In Japanese culture, the sky is often associated with freedom and tranquility.

HISTORICAL CONTEXT

The concept of the sky is deeply rooted in Japanese art and poetry, symbolizing vastness and peace.
